Replacing Saber Securenet lever

Post by RadioSouth »

Any tricks to replacing the Securenet levers? I have a couple that need replacement, removed one with a sharp tug and in 3 pieces. Better way or is the only way a good yank on the metal shaft that's left after the plastic gives way ?

Post by FireCpt809 »

open the case under the top plate where the switch base is there is a clip. Spread the clip and gently pull up on the switch, Its not that hard after the first time

Post by RadioSouth »

Thanks, worked like a charm. I need a few of the levers also (6). I came up with part#'s 3605586r03 and NTN5069A don't know which is correct.

Post by escomm »

NTN5069A is cancelled. 3605586R03 is still available, list price $8.60 each.
